About  The Batesville Connection
This tree is the result of the connection between a list of names in the 1900 federal  census, a 1954 funeral home record and a 1955 obituary.

1900: Yellville, Marion County, Arkansas - The family of John and Elizabeth [Coker]  Stinnett includes four children with the last name of Crawford (Dolph, Willie, Bessie  and Freddie) who are recorded as John's stepchildren.

1954: Joplin, Jasper, Missouri - The burial record of my great-grandmother, Anna  Stinnett Coker, lists a niece among her survivors, Mrs. Bessie Minor of Carthage,  Missouri.

1955: Bessie Minor dies September 1, 1955 in Carthage. Her death certificate only  lists her father's surname - Crawford. But, both her death certificate and her  obituaries give her birthplace as Yellville, Arkansas. Among the survivors in her  obituary are two brothers - Dolph McCurran of Batesville, Arkansas and [Norvell]  Clifford Crawford of Springfield, Missouri.

I believe that Walsie Crawford Earls is a descendant of my Coker family (see Stories  for my basic assumptions). This website is my attempt to walk backwards through time  to find the ties that bind various Batesville families to my Cokers and Stinnetts  from Yellville. Most of the names have been culled from public record sources such as  obituaries and county records (birth, marriage, death).

Getting Around
There are several ways to browse the family tree. The Tree View graphically shows the relationship of selected person to their kin. The Family View shows the person you have selected in the center, with his/her photo on the left and notes on the right. Above are the father and mother and below are the children. The Ancestor Chart shows the person you have selected in the left, with the photograph above and children below. On the right are the parents, grandparents and great-grandparents. The Descendant Chart shows the person you have selected in the left, with the photograph and parents below. On the right are the children, grandchildren and great-grandchildren.
